Output 594d5d743b47153adbbe9a4a4e44a2e709cf7dcbc50a7e56e7dcbebdf4c63789:18

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 883104944caa7c54645e674c3c771d2c3a1145ae OP_EQUAL
address
A4rPHJRc7Zoq1mG6EhHjoMN45txGdM1FME
transaction
594d5d743b47153adbbe9a4a4e44a2e709cf7dcbc50a7e56e7dcbebdf4c63789